The Magnificence of the Royal Palace

The Royal Palace of Caserta stands as a testament to the grandeur and opulence of Italian Baroque architecture. Commissioned by King Charles III of Spain, this immense palace boasts over 1,200 rooms and is one of the largest royal residences in the world.
Its ornate façade and towering central dome are complemented by lavish interiors, including the magnificent Royal Staircase and exquisite Royal Chapel.
Visitors can marvel at the palace’s elaborate marble decorations, frescoed ceilings, and opulent furnishings that showcase the wealth and power of the Bourbon dynasty.
Truly a masterpiece, the Caserta Royal Palace captivates all who witness its breathtaking splendor.

The Splendor of the English-Style Gardens
Sprawling across the palace’s northern boundary, the English-style gardens at the Royal Palace of Caserta are a breathtaking sight to behold.
These expansive gardens feature:
- Lush, meticulously manicured lawns punctuated by ornamental fountains and sculptures.
- Winding pathways that invite visitors to explore the verdant landscape, leading them to hidden alcoves and tranquil reflection ponds.
- A stunning series of cascading waterfalls, including the impressive Great Waterfall, which plunges nearly 250 feet down a tiered limestone structure.
Exploring the palace’s gardens provides a serene contrast to the grandeur of the Baroque architecture, offering a delightful respite for visitors.
Discovering the Palace’s Vast 1,200 Rooms

Although the exterior of the Royal Palace of Caserta impresses with its grand Baroque façade, the true scale of this architectural marvel becomes evident as one ventures inside.
The palace boasts an astonishing 1,200 rooms, each elaborately designed and adorned. Visitors can explore the state apartments, private chambers, and a vast array of galleries, chapels, and theaters.
The sheer volume of spaces reflects the ambition and opulence of the Bourbon dynasty that commissioned this palatial complex.
Discovering the palace’s vast interior is a humbling experience, conveying the power and grandeur that once filled these halls.
